As a Supply Chain Specialist, you will be responsible for the end-to-end supply chain processes of Auterion products. You will collaborate closely with cross-functional teams and external partners, while providing the overall strategic and operational oversight necessary to ensure excellence across our global value chain.
Responsibilities and Duties
Run the planning, controlling, and optimization of supply chain processes, including procurement, logistics, warehousing, scheduling, and order management
Identify and eliminate bottlenecks, redundancies, and inefficiencies across the supply chain
Serve as the primary operational go-to person between purchasing, production planning, logistics, engineering and sales — ensuring information flows smoothly and handoffs are seamless
Identify, design, and implement improvements to supply chain processes and tools, including ERP configuration, reporting enhancements, and workflow automation
Document processes, develop standard operating procedures, and drive adoption
Prepare and analyze reports, providing timely and accurate reporting on KPIs (e.g., delivery performance, inventory levels)
Actively support daily operations and cross-functional projects
Act as the first point of escalation for supply disruptions, component shortages, and logistics failures — driving rapid, solution-oriented resolution with minimal business impact
Oversee daily supply chain operations - ensuring purchase orders, shipments, and inventory movements are executed on time and in full
Maintain contingency plans and alternative sourcing strategies for critical components and high-risk supply categories
Manage relationships with freight forwarders, customs brokers, and other partners
